Get ready for Teacher Institute Day 

HSTA's Teacher Institute Day is the single largest professional development day on the school calendar and allows you to network, work on school-related issues, and pursue professional and personal growth. You will also vote on your chapter officers and state NEA delegates.
Here are a few tips to get the most out of your day:

Know where to park

We've listed parking options for nearly all chapter Institutes, however carpooling is strongly suggested. Oahu members, if you plan to park at Ala Moana Center near Atkinson Street, you must download and display this pass on your dashboard.

Bring your photo ID

According to HSTA's voting procedures*, you need to show your photo ID to receive a ballot.
*You must be logged in with your registered account to view these procedures.

Plan your workshops

You'll have the opportunity to attend two free workshops on Teacher Institute Day. There are a variety of options to choose from, including educational resources, and financial and retirement planning, all designed to help you grow in and out of the classroom.

Stay for the door prizes

All chapters are giving away amazing prizes. You could win an iPad on Oahu or a Hawaiian Airlines prize on Kauai, but for most of these giveaways, you must be present to win.

Hawaii teachers receive top honors

Tonight, Ewa Makai Middle School teacher Cynthia Tong, left, was honored at the NEA Foundation's Salute to Excellence in Education Awards Gala in Washington, D.C. She was one of five educators to receive the prestigious Horace Mann Award for Teaching Excellence.

Earlier this week, Ala Wai Elementary Title I coordinator Sara King was surprised with the Milken Educator Award, known as the "Oscar Award of teaching," during a school-wide assembly.

Teachers meet with state lawmakers for Lobby Day

Members of HSTA's Government Relations Committee, which includes teachers from every island, gathered at the State Capitol to meet with lawmakers from their districts.
